R&D expenditure (% of GDP) in Nepal in 2010 — 0.3%. Ranked 68 in the world out of 93. Since 2008, the indicator has risen by 0.25 pp.
2008–2010 · % of GDP
How the value compares with the world and the groups this territory belongs to: Nepal
| Year | % | Change, pp |
|---|---|---|
| 2010 | 0.3 | +0.04 pp |
| 2009 | 0.26 | +0.2 pp |
| 2008 | 0.05 | — |

Gross domestic expenditure on research and development (R&D) as a percentage of GDP — all current and capital spending by business, government, universities and nonprofit organizations on basic and applied research. The threshold of 3% of GDP is the target adopted in the EU; the leaders (Israel, South Korea) exceed 4.5%.
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ics (UIS), license CC BY-SA 3.0 IGO.
